Monthly climate in Raybag, India

Last updated: July 31, 2025

Under the Köppen–Geiger climate classification Raybag features a tropical savanna climate (Aw). Temperatures typically range between 23 °C (74 °F) and 30 °C (86 °F) through the year, but rarely can drop to 11 °C (52 °F) or can rise to as high as 40 °C (105 °F). The average annual precipitation amounts to about 1051 mm (41.4 inches) and receives 139 rainy days on the 1 mm (0.04 inches) threshold annually. Raybag enjoys an average of 3592 hours of sunshine throughout the year, and daylight varies from 11 hours 9 minutes to 13 hours 4 minutes per day.

Monthly average temperatures in Raybag, India

The warmest months in Raybag are March, April and May, with daily mean temperatures ranging from 28 to 30 °C (82 - 86 °F) throughout the day. The coldest temperatures usually occur in January, February and December, when daily mean temperatures range from 23 to 25 °C (74 - 77 °F) throughout the day. On average each year, Raybag experiences 324 days above 25 °C (77.0 °F) and 0 days below 0 °C (32.0 °F).

Monthly average precipitation in Raybag, India

Raybag usually has the most precipitation in June, July and October, with an average of 23 rainy days and 209 mm (8.2 inches) of precipitation per month. The driest months in Raybag are January, February and March. On average, 2 mm (0.1 inches) of precipitation falls during these months.

Monthly sunshine hours in Raybag, India

The sunniest months in Raybag are March, April and May, when the sun shines an average of 11 hours 9 minutes a day. Least sunny months in Raybag: January, July and August receive an average of 8 hours 22 minutes of sunshine daily.

Solar UV radiation in Raybag, India

Raybag experiences the highest level of ultraviolet (UV) radiation in July, August and September, when the maximum UV index can reach values of 13 - 14, which corresponds to the Extreme category of sun exposure. February, November and December are in the Very High exposure category. In these months, the maximum values of the UV index do not exceed 10.
